Output 3c6b16578b37505ae72d1f0c2ae1df2ba9b9f752fe29670b60ece42cf0a0c6da:2

value
868362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03f678b111f8fe3b71ba2ca24f1abe5bb6342476 OP_EQUAL
address
323yDFoFewiTGxZ83sLrQuR9f3XUJbsKoa
transaction
3c6b16578b37505ae72d1f0c2ae1df2ba9b9f752fe29670b60ece42cf0a0c6da
spent
true